**AUDI**

  • NHTSA Campaign Number: 23V868000
  • Manufacturer Volkswagen Group of America, Inc.
  • Components AIR BAGS
  • Potential Number of Units Affected 1,001

Summary

Volkswagen Group of America, Inc. (Audi) is recalling certain 2023-2024 SQ8, RSQ8, Q8, Q7, and 2024 SQ7 vehicles. The driver's seat side air bag may have been improperly mounted to the seatback frame. As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ard number 214, "Side Impact Protection."

Remedy

Dealers will inspect and reinstall the air bag as necessary, free of charge. Owner notification letters are expected to be mailed February 16, 2024. Owners may contact Audi customer service at 1-800-253-2834. Audi's number for this recall is 69GA.

**BMW(2)**

  • #1-NHTSA Campaign Number: 23V884000
  • Manufacturer BMW of North America, LLC
  • Components EXTERIOR LIGHTING
  • Potential Number of Units Affected 2,369

Summary

BMW of North America, LLC (BMW) is recalling certain 2021-2024 BMW R 18, R 18B, and R 18 Transcontinental motorcycles. The headlight low beam attachment points may break, shifting the reflector out of position, and resulting in insufficient illumination. As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ard number 108, "Lamps, Reflective Devices, and Associated Equipment."

Remedy

The remedy is currently under development. Owner notification letters are expected to be mailed February 13, 2024. Owners may contact BMW customer service at 1-800-525-7417.

  • #2- NHTSA Campaign Number: 23V885000
  • Manufacturer BMW of North America, LLC
  • Components FORWARD COLLISION AVOIDANCE, BACK OVER PREVENTION
  • Potential Number of Units Affected 4,926

Summary

BMW of North America, LLC (BMW) is recalling certain 2024 i5 eDrive40 and i5 M60 vehicles. During vehicle start-up, the artificial sound generator control unit may experience a fault and fail to generate the external pedestrian warning sound. As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ard number 141, "Minimum Sound Requirements for Hybrid and Electric Vehicles."

Remedy

Dealers will update the external artificial sound generator software, free of charge. Owner notification letters are expected to be mailed February 13, 2024. Owners may contact BMW customer service at 1-800-525-7417. Note: This is an expansion of Recall 23V-026.

**FORD**

 
  • NHTSA Campaign Number: 23V905000
  • Manufacturer Ford Motor Company
  • Components ENGINE AND ENGINE COOLING
  • Potential Number of Units Affected 139,730

Summary

Ford Motor Company (Ford) is recalling certain 2016-2018 Ford Focus and 2018-2022 Ford EcoSport vehicles. The oil pump drive belt or drive belt tensioner may fail, resulting in a loss of engine oil pressure.

Remedy

Dealer will replace the oil pump tensioner assembly and oil pump drive belt, free of charge. Interim owner notification letters explaining the safety risk are expected to be mailed February 13, 2024. A second notice will be sent once remedy parts become available, anticipated 2nd Quarter 2024. Owners may contact Ford customer service at 1-866-436-7332. Ford's number for this recall is 23S64.

According to documents filed with NHTSA, between June 10, 2016 and October 6, 2023 Ford says it's aware of 2099 warranty claims for this issue. On December 15, 2023, Ford’s Field Review Committee reviewed the concern and approved a field action. Ford is aware of one allegation of a crash resulting in two injuries potentially related to this concern. Ford is unaware of any fatalities related to this concern.

**RIVIAN**

  • NHTSA Campaign Number: 23V883000
  • Manufacturer Rivian Automotive, LLC
  • Components VEHICLE SPEED CONTROL
  • Potential Number of Units Affected 7,873

Summary

Rivian Automotive, LLC (Rivian) is recalling certain 2022 R1T and R1S vehicles. The accelerator pedal may not detect when the driver releases the pedal, failing to activate "auto-hold" or "park" as intended.

Remedy

Rivian has released an over-the-air (OTA) software update. Rivian will also replace the accelerator pedals, free of charge. Owner notification letters are expected to be mailed February 16, 2024. Owners may contact Rivian customer service at 1-888-748-4261. Rivian's number for this recall is FSAM 1342.
